International Baccalaureate Program (IB) is a recognized leader in the field of international education, encouraging students to be active learners, well-rounded individuals, and engaged citizens of the world. The three IB programs span the years from first grade through high school help develop the intellectual, personal, emotional, and social skills to live, learn, and work in a rapidly globalizing world.
Hilton Head Island Elementary also offers Dual-Language as an option for rising first graders in Spanish and Chinese. Dual-Language application information will be sent after registration for Hilton Head Island Elementary School.

Arts Infused or arts integration programs focus on providing extensive opportunities for all students to learn through creative instructional approaches and to express themselves creatively in the arts. These opportunities equip students with abstract reasoning skills that will better prepare them to move ahead into a workforce or career field that is largely characterized by entrepreneurship and outside-of-the-box thinking. The arts curriculum provides students with a creative learning environment that includes performances, exhibitions of artwork, and special performing groups. Students will have many opportunities to build community relationships and to participate in a quality, comprehensive arts education that includes dance, music, theatre, visual arts, STEAM, and creative writing.
